Why AI matters at this scale
Leppo, Inc., operating as Leppo Rents, is a stalwart in the Ohio construction landscape, providing heavy equipment and tool rentals to contractors for nearly 80 years. With 201-500 employees and a revenue base likely around $95 million, the company sits squarely in the mid-market—too large for manual processes to scale efficiently, yet often lacking the dedicated innovation budgets of national rental giants like United Rentals. This size band represents a critical inflection point where AI adoption can create a durable competitive moat without requiring a massive enterprise overhaul.
The construction rental sector is traditionally low-tech, but margins are under constant pressure from equipment depreciation, maintenance costs, and logistics. AI offers a direct path to operational alpha. For Leppo, the opportunity isn't about futuristic autonomy; it's about sweating assets harder and serving customers faster. Predictive maintenance, dynamic pricing, and intelligent inventory allocation are proven AI use cases that directly attack the industry's biggest cost centers and revenue leaks.
Concrete AI opportunities with ROI
Predictive Fleet Maintenance is the highest-impact starting point. By retrofitting key assets with IoT sensors, Leppo can stream real-time engine data to a machine learning model. This model forecasts failures, allowing repairs to be scheduled during natural rental gaps. The ROI is immediate: a 10% reduction in unplanned downtime can save hundreds of thousands annually in emergency repair costs and lost rental revenue, while extending asset life.
Dynamic Rental Pricing is a close second. An AI model ingesting local project starts, seasonal weather patterns, and competitor rates can adjust pricing daily. Even a 2-3% uplift in average rental rates across a $50 million fleet translates to over $1 million in new annual revenue, falling straight to the bottom line. This moves Leppo from a cost-plus to a value-based pricing strategy.
Computer Vision for Damage Assessment offers a quick operational win. Equipping return bays with cameras and an AI model to analyze equipment images automates the tedious inspection process. It standardizes damage documentation, accelerates billing for repairs, and reduces disputes with customers, improving both cash flow and satisfaction.
Deployment risks for the mid-market
The primary risk is data fragmentation. Leppo likely runs on a mix of legacy rental management software (like Point of Rental or Wynne) and generic ERP systems. Pulling clean, unified data is the prerequisite for any AI model. A failed integration can doom a pilot. The second risk is talent; hiring data scientists is expensive and competitive. The mitigation is to start with managed AI services or purpose-built vertical SaaS solutions that embed AI, avoiding the need to build models from scratch. Finally, change management among a tenured workforce accustomed to manual processes requires strong executive sponsorship and clear communication that AI is an augmentation tool, not a replacement.
